Exploring the essentials of plant reproduction, this overview delves into asexual and sexual methods, the role of flowers, and the importance of genetic diversity. It highlights the significance of reproductive organs like the stamen and pistil and discusses recent scientific advancements that enhance our understanding of plant biology. The text also looks forward to future research prospects, including the impact of climate change and epigenetics on plant reproduction, with implications for agriculture and conservation.
